The City of Caldwell is looking for a full time Assistant Golf Professional to join our Golf Department. Individual works under the Golf Professional to oversee and coordinate golf service operations. Will administer leagues and golf tournaments for both men and ladies golf associations. Works cooperatively with other staff within the golf course to ensure special events and daily golf operations run efficiently. Assist with the management operations of the retail store. Works under general supervision. Directs, plans, organizes, manages, and supervises those activities related to the play of golf; performs professional and technical tasks related to promoting, teaching, and developing golf within the community; operates and manages a golf pro shop; performs related work as required.
Education, Training, and/or Experience Required:
- Graduation from high school or possession of a GED; and
- At least two years’ experience working at a golf course, progressively responsible experience working in a golf course environment, coordinating tournaments, and providing lessons for patrons.
- Functional knowledge of golf rules.
Licenses, Certifications and Other Requirements:
- Possession of a current and valid driver’s license.
- PGA Level 1 golf professional or enroll in the Professional Golf Management Program within 12 months from hire date.
- Subject to a pre-employment drug screen and background check.
